The county seat, a low effective rate, and a creek that runs through the middle of the village.
Greene County's effective rate runs about 1.49% - one of the lowest in the region and well under Schenectady County's. Against the county median value of $229,500 that is roughly $285 a month in taxes before principal and interest.
Catskill CSD serves the village and most of the town, with edges falling toward Cairo-Durham and Coxsackie-Athens. School levies typically drive 60% to 70% of a New York tax bill, so the district gets confirmed for the exact address before an offer goes out.
Catskill Creek and the Hudson put a real number of properties in a FEMA special flood hazard area. If the address is in one, flood insurance is required by the lender - not optional - and the premium goes into your debt-to-income. Pull the flood determination in week one, because it can move your qualifying number.

Catskill sits in Greene County, where effective rates run about 1.49%. Against the county median value of $229,500 that is roughly $285 a month before principal and interest. STAR and veterans credits can reduce it, and a flood-zone address adds a required insurance premium on top.
The village and most of the town are served by Catskill Central School District, with edge addresses falling toward Cairo-Durham or Coxsackie-Athens. Because school levies typically account for 60% to 70% of a New York tax bill, the district gets confirmed for the exact address before an offer goes out.
